Your vestibular system resides within the inner ear and serves as the body's primary balance control centre. This intricate network of fluid-filled canals and specialised cells continuously monitors head movements and spatial orientation, sending essential information to the central nervous system. When functioning properly, this system enables smooth eye movements, stable posture, and seamless coordination during daily activities.
The vestibular apparatus consists of three semicircular canals and two otolith organs within each ear canal. These structures contain tiny calcium crystals and hair cells that detect linear and rotational movements. This sensory information travels through the vestibular nerve to the brain, where it integrates with visual and proprioceptive inputs to maintain equilibrium.
When vestibular dysfunction occurs, common symptoms include dizziness, vertigo, and persistent balance problems. These symptoms may manifest during position changes, walking, or even while lying still. Several clinically-proven physical manoeuvres offer immediate relief from vestibular dysfunction by addressing the root cause of vertigo symptoms. The most widely recognised technique is the Epley manoeuvre, also known as Canalith Repositioning, which specifically targets benign paroxysmal positional vertigo originating in the left ear by guiding displaced calcium crystals back to their proper position.
For patients seeking alternative approaches, the Semont manoeuvre employs rapid positional changes to achieve similar results, while the Foster manoeuvre, or half-somersault technique, provides a gentler option that patients can perform independently. These movements are particularly effective when vertigo symptoms are linked to inner ear disturbances or vitamin D deficiency affecting calcium metabolism.
The Brandt-Daroff exercises represent a holistic approach to vestibular system rehabilitation. Through repeated shifting movements between sitting and side-lying positions, these exercises help normalise blood flow and retrain the balance mechanisms within the inner ear. Each type of manoeuvre serves a specific purpose in addressing vertigo, and healthcare providers typically recommend the most appropriate technique based on the underlying cause and individual patient factors. Through carefully designed movement protocols, vestibular rehabilitation therapy offers systematic approaches to retrain neural pathways and restore balance function in patients with vestibular dysfunction. Specific techniques, including the Epley manoeuvre, Semont manoeuvre, and Brandt-Daroff exercises, target the vestibular system through precise head movements and positional changes, facilitating the recalibration of balance mechanisms.
The rehabilitation protocol integrates complementary practices such as yoga and tai chi, which provide gentle, controlled movements that enhance proprioception and spatial awareness. These low-impact balance exercises, combined with targeted eye exercises, help strengthen the vestibulo-ocular reflex and improve gaze stability during head movement. A critical component of successful rehabilitation involves gradual exposure to vertigo-inducing activities, allowing the central nervous system to develop compensatory strategies.
For ideal outcomes, patients should perform vestibular rehabilitation exercises three times daily over a 6-12 week period. This consistent practice enables neuroplastic adaptation, where the brain develops new pathways to process balance information more effectively. The progressive nature of these protocols allows for systematic improvement while minimising symptom provocation during the rehabilitation process.
